Contact Your Local Waste Management Authorities
Before attempting to dispose of your old refrigerator, it’s crucial to understand the regulations and guidelines set by your local waste management authorities. Some areas have specific rules regarding refrigerator disposal to prevent the release of harmful refrigerants. Reach out to the relevant authorities or check their website to learn about any special instructions or recycling programs available in your area.

Consider Donating or Selling
If your old refrigerator is still in working condition, consider donating it to a local charity or selling it to someone in need. Many organizations accept functional appliances and distribute them to families or individuals who could benefit from them. By choosing this option, you’re extending the lifespan of the appliance while helping someone in your community.
Prepare for Disposal
Before the removal team arrives, prepare your refrigerator for disposal. Empty the unit, remove any food or perishable items, and defrost it if necessary. Secure any loose shelves or parts inside the refrigerator and ensure the doors are securely closed during transportation.
Environmentally Friendly Recycling
When it comes to refrigerator disposal, recycling is key. Refrigerators contain various materials that can be harmful to the environment if not properly handled. Professional junk removal services often work with specialized recycling facilities to ensure that the different components, such as metal, plastic, and refrigerant, are recycled or disposed of responsibly.
